The pelvic brim comprises the pubic crest and pectineal … WebAug 22, 2024 · The external iliac nodes are along the pelvic brim and drain pelvic organs such as the bladder and the body of the uterus. The internal iliac nodes drain the lower rectum (above the pectinate line), part of the vagina, bladder, cervix, and prostate. WebOct 11, 2024 · The pelvic brim is the line formed by the continuation of the pectineal line on the pubic bones, the arcuate line of the ilium, and the ala of the sacrum. Most pelvic fractures are caused by … WebMar 19, 2024 · The true (lesser) pelvis is divided from the false (greater) pelvis by an oblique plane extending across the pelvic brim from the sacral promontory to the symphysis pubis. The true pelvis contains the rectum, bladder, pelvic ureters, and prostate and seminal vesicles in males, or vagina, uterus, and ovaries in females. modern othello no sweat shakespeare

The pelvic brim has contributions from the first sacral segment, the ilium, and the pubis, but not the ischium. The gynecoid pelvis (sometimes called a “true female pelvis”) is found in about 50% of the women in America. It is the “classic” form that we associate with women and has an anteroposterior diameter just slightly less than the transverse diameter.
